9

这是使用VS2005的一个可用性问题:我从版本控制检出了同一Visual Studio 2005解决方案的不同分支。解决方案和项目文件也受版本控制。在我的开发工作站上,我有时会在不同的版本或分支上打开多个Visual Studio实例。它们在窗口标题和任务栏中都显示为相同的名称,这使得很难切换到正确的名称等等(启动页面中最近打开的项目列表也是如此,但我很少使用它,无论如何。)使用同一个Visual Studio 2005解决方案的不同版本/分支

我试图找到一种方法,只改变名称显示,而不会遇到太多麻烦与源代码管理,但Visual Studio 2005似乎从SLN文件本身的名称采取解决方案的名称,而不是从它的一些属性。

它已经可以帮助Visual Studio在标题栏中显示解决方案文件的完整路径,但是我还没找到一种方法来做到这一点。

如何处理来自同一解决方案的不同版本?

+0

我会把它作为塑料SCM功能请求:P不难实现。 – pablo 2010-11-04 15:52:43

回答

-2

为什么不重命名分支上的解决方案文件,例如MySolution-branchXY.sln?

更新

我不知道我理解你的评论。

一旦你分支你的解决方案,你有两个独立版本的每个文件:一个在主干(或源分支)和一个在新分支。这两个文件只是共享一个共同的历史,但您可以自由地在两个分支上单独更改它们。所以你可以重命名你的分支的解决方案。

+0

我无法在源代码管理中对其进行重命名,因为对于它来说,它们是相同的文件,只是不同的版本。我不想在本地重命名它,以便能够从源代码管理中更新它。不过,我可以尝试在本地创建解决方案文件的连接点(硬连接)。 – 2009-02-07 12:05:00

+0

感谢您的更新,这是有道理的。我只是想找到一个本地解决方案,因为我不确定其他人是否像我一样关心这个问题。 – 2009-02-07 13:02:49

相关问题